Which sport is best suited for my child?It is a very common question in parents and is that there is a wide variety of sports to practice and not all are suitable for all children. There is a sport for each age, for each type of personality and for every need that children have.

For example, a shy child will do well to do a team sport because it will help him socialize and a lazy child would be more advisable an individual sport because it would force him to strive.

Choose sport according to the personality of the child

The choice of a sport is a task that must be done between the child and his parents. But it is important, above all, to respect the taste and interest of children, and never force them to do something they do not like.

They are the ones who have to decide if they are willing to sacrifice themselves for competitive sport, that they need more involvement, or they prefer that their son continue exercising for fun and entertainment; and, it is that, a competition school demands assistance and maximum support, strict feeding, very marked schedules, etc.

Choosing the most appropriate sport for children requires knowing their tastes, physical and bodily abilities, possibilities, character and needs:

- For shy children: team sports - volleyball, basketball, football orhandball- may be a good option as it will help them to socialize and share experiences with other children.

- For restless or nervous children: lack of concentration, but workers when motivated, better opt forathletics, cyclingor swimming.

- For perfectionist children: with self-control and capacity for suffering, the best are individual sports such as sports gymnastics, children's tennis, or martial arts.

- For children strong and with confidence:you can opt for sports like rugby.

- For very agile children: skiing in snow or in the water could be a good choice. In all cases, it is best to request the guidance of the teacher before making any decision. He will know how to best evaluate what is the ideal sport for each boy or girl.

- For children in need of discipline: martial arts such as taekwondo, judo or karate are ideal sports.
